- Dead Yellow Sands
Where: Baxter Theatre Centre, Rondebosch, Cape Town
When: Monday 31 October to Saturday 26 November 2016
Winner of the Fleur du Cap Best Performance in a One-Person Show and Best Lighting Design awards, the autobiographical one-hander is written and performed by Graham Weir, with direction by Bo Petersen and lighting design by PEN SA member Darron Araujo from a lighting concept by Guy de Lancey.
